Output ecc95648033f7709c1e03faa330295a7e8d810f412925deebfe3a1c6f8340894:0

value
2728000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c53151db4d2a451f3646e960e64776fe0e14f30c OP_EQUAL
address
3Kfg88YMhXVVMGxAfqmadFYmAMnMWG14Ki
transaction
ecc95648033f7709c1e03faa330295a7e8d810f412925deebfe3a1c6f8340894
confirmations
475446
spent
true